#!/usr/bin/env python3
"""Policy enforcement test — exercises agentsh command_rules via subprocess."""
import subprocess
import sys
passed = 0
failed = 0
def run(cmd):
"""Run command, return (exit_code, stdout, stderr)."""
try:
r = subprocess.run(cmd, capture_output=True, text=True, timeout=10)
return r.returncode, r.stdout, r.stderr
except FileNotFoundError:
return 127, "", "command not found"
except PermissionError:
return 126, "", "permission denied"
except subprocess.TimeoutExpired:
return 124, "", "timeout"
except (subprocess.SubprocessError, OSError) as e:
return 126, "", str(e)
def test_allowed(label, cmd):
"""Verify command exits 0."""
global passed, failed
rc, out, err = run(cmd)
if rc == 0:
passed += 1
print(f" PASS: {label} (exit 0)")
else:
failed += 1
print(f" FAIL: {label} — expected exit 0, got {rc}: {err[:200]}")
def test_denied(label, cmd):
"""Verify command exits non-zero (blocked by agentsh)."""
global passed, failed
rc, out, err = run(cmd)
if rc != 0:
passed += 1
print(f" PASS: {label} (exit {rc}) — blocked")
else:
failed += 1
print(f" FAIL: {label} — expected non-zero exit, got 0: {out[:200]}")
def test_redirected(label, cmd, expected_fragment):
"""Verify command is redirected (exits 0 with redirect message in stdout)."""
global passed, failed
rc, out, err = run(cmd)
combined = (out + err).lower()
if expected_fragment.lower() in combined:
passed += 1
print(f" PASS: {label} — redirected")
elif rc != 0:
passed += 1
print(f" PASS: {label} (exit {rc}) — blocked")
else:
failed += 1
print(f" FAIL: {label} — no redirect evidence: {out[:200]}")
def test_not_intercepted(label, cmd, forbidden_fragment):
"""Verify command is NOT intercepted by policy (may fail for other reasons)."""
global passed, failed
rc, out, err = run(cmd)
combined = (out + err).lower()
if forbidden_fragment.lower() in combined:
failed += 1
print(f" FAIL: {label} — unexpectedly intercepted: {out[:200]}")
else:
passed += 1
print(f" PASS: {label} — not intercepted by policy (exit {rc})")
# ===================================================================
# Allowed commands (5 tests)
# ===================================================================
print("--- Allowed commands ---")
test_allowed("echo hello", ["echo", "hello"])
test_allowed("ls /tmp", ["ls", "/tmp"])
test_allowed("cat /etc/hosts", ["cat", "/etc/hosts"])
test_allowed("git --version", ["git", "--version"])
test_allowed("python3 --version", ["python3", "--version"])
# ===================================================================
# Denied commands (5 tests)
# ===================================================================
print("--- Denied commands ---")
test_denied("sudo whoami", ["sudo", "whoami"])
test_denied("shutdown now", ["shutdown", "now"])
test_denied("nc -l 8080", ["nc", "-l", "8080"])
test_denied("su - root", ["su", "-", "root"])
test_denied("apt-get install vim", ["apt-get", "install", "vim"])
# ===================================================================
# Redirected commands (5 tests)
# ===================================================================
print("--- Redirected commands ---")
test_redirected("git push --force origin main",
["git", "push", "--force", "origin", "main"],
"force push blocked")
test_redirected("git push -f origin feat",
["git", "push", "-f", "origin", "feat"],
"force push blocked")
test_redirected("git reset --hard HEAD",
["git", "reset", "--hard", "HEAD"],
"hard reset blocked")
test_redirected("git clean -fd",
["git", "clean", "-fd"],
"git clean blocked")
test_redirected("rm -rf /",
["rm", "-rf", "/"],
"destructive delete blocked")
# ===================================================================
# Edge cases (2 tests)
# ===================================================================
print("--- Edge cases ---")
test_not_intercepted("git push origin feature-branch (no force flag)",
["git", "push", "origin", "feature-branch"],
"force push blocked")
test_not_intercepted("git push origin topic-f (-f in branch name)",
["git", "push", "origin", "topic-f"],
"force push blocked")
# ===================================================================
# Summary
# ===================================================================
total = passed + failed
print(f'\n{{"passed": {passed}, "failed": {failed}, "total": {total}}}')
sys.exit(0 if failed == 0 else 1)
